What You’ll Do

  • Lead, organize, and oversee all waterfront activities, including swimming, boating, and canoeing
  • Supervise and mentor lifeguards and waterfront staff, including pre-camp training and ongoing coaching
  • Ensure full compliance with safety standards set by Girl Scouts, the American Camp Association, and NYS Department of Health
  • Assess camper swim levels and provide instruction (if certified as a Water Safety Instructor)
  • Maintain a safe and inclusive environment for campers, staff, and visitors
  • Oversee maintenance and proper use of all waterfront equipment (boats, canoes, lifesaving gear)
  • Monitor water quality, maintain required records, and support safety audits and reporting
  • Partner with camp leadership to integrate waterfront programming into the full camp experience
  • Respond to incidents and coordinate with the Health Director and Camp Director as needed

What You Bring

  • Age 21+ with a high school diploma or equivalent
  • Current American Red Cross Lifeguard (Waterfront) Certification or Water Safety Instructor (WSI)
  • Current CPR for the Professional Rescuer (or equivalent)
  • At least 3 seasons of waterfront or aquatics experience
  • Experience supervising or training staff is strongly preferred
  • Strong judgment, leadership, and communication skills
  • Willingness to complete aquatics management/supervision training

Physical Requirements

  • Ability to stand and stay active for extended periods
  • Comfortable lifting/carrying 15+ lbs
  • Ability to navigate outdoor terrain and work in varying weather conditions
